/ MAINTENANCE - ARKOMA SHOP SAFETY SENSITIVE POSITION Kemp Quarries
is a leading producer of construction aggregates, primarily crushed
stone, sand and gravel. These materials are most often produced
from natural deposits of limestone and river sand. Our mining
process typically begins with drilling and blasting the rock into
smaller pieces. The material goes through various stages of
crushing and screening to produce the sizes and specifications
desired by our customers. Construction aggregates have formed the
underpinnings for many of our cities, towns and transportation
networks. Thousands of years ago, civilizations built entire cities
with stone, sand and gravel, and many of these ancient structures
still exist today. Aggregates are durable, attractive, and can be
used in many different applications. On average, every American
uses approximately eight tons of aggregates each year. Although our
principal product is construction aggregates, Kemp Quarries offers
a variety of other state-approved products and services. JOB
